Details SO 8532 FORTHAMPTON FORTHAMPTON VILLAGE 7/56 John Rayer monument with railings in the churchyard of the Church of St. Mary cl.5m east of Thomas Pensam monument GV II Chest tomb to John Rayer, died 1805 and other members of the Rayer family. Sandstone. Moulded plinth, inscription panels on both sides and at either end. No inscription at west end. Inscriptions on sides flanked by bellflower decoration with ribbon tie at top. Simple cast iron railing set in stone standing. Listing NGR: SO8587832553 Legacy The contents of this record have been generated from a legacy data system.
